The distance of the point P(1,−3) from the line 2y − 3x = 4 is

Answer:

The distance of the point P(1,–3) from the line 2y–3x–4=0 is the length of perpendicular from the point to the line which is given by 

∣∣∣∣132(−3)−3−4∣∣∣∣=13units
